Transaction 7541f5b312e1a4f1419476b405324794b3a04f2f99f50e247c3ba5fade63203f

3 Input
2 Outputs
  • 7541f5b312e1a4f1419476b405324794b3a04f2f99f50e247c3ba5fade63203f:0
  • value  1034464
    address  1E3gUGtCwWuK38CDfgjhu3RkVrpbCm8ddt
  • 7541f5b312e1a4f1419476b405324794b3a04f2f99f50e247c3ba5fade63203f:1
  • value  21487252
    address  3LeSXKDYJjNGNFFR6i57Q1ibJ5SuQaECwj